To provide a fuel gas control mechanism for surely blocking up a fuel gas supply hole even if fuel gas mixed with a fine foreign matter is used, and an internal combustion engine for improving output efficiency and durability by using this fuel gas control mechanism.
This fuel gas control mechanism 10 has a fuel gas passage 9 for supplying the fuel gas to a combustion chamber of the internal combustion engine and a fuel gas adjusting valve 13 for controlling a supply quantity of the fuel gas by opening-closing the fuel gas supply passage 9, and is characterized by comprising a hydraulic cylinder 11 for driving the fuel gas adjusting valve 13, a hydraulic fluid adjusting valve 24 for controlling the inflow and the outflow of the hydraulic fluid being driving force of the hydraulic cylinder 11 and a control part 27 for controlling operation of the hydraulic fluid adjusting valve 24.
